Ruby on Rails developers are specialists for Dummies
Ruby on Rails developers are specialists for Dummies
Blog Article
Common Mistaken Beliefs Concerning Ruby on Bed Rails Growth
Ruby on Bed rails has actually been a leading pressure in internet growth given that its beginning, powering effective systems like Basecamp, GitHub, and Shopify. Regardless of its extensive adoption and undeniable strengths, numerous false impressions border Ruby on Bed rails. These myths can in some cases deter organizations and programmers from discovering the framework's real capacity.
In this short article, we intend to unmask the most common misunderstandings concerning Ruby on Rails development and supply a clearer viewpoint on its abilities.
1. "Ruby on Rails is As Well Slow for Modern Applications"
Among the most relentless myths concerning Ruby on Rails is that it's also sluggish to take care of contemporary internet application demands. This false impression frequently originates from outdated criteria or contrasts with other frameworks.
Truth: Ruby on Rails is more than efficient in supplying high-performance applications when used correctly. By leveraging caching, database optimization, and history task handling, Rails can take care of substantial web traffic lots effectively. Numerous high-traffic websites, consisting of GitHub and Shopify, use Bed rails to serve numerous individuals daily.
2. "Ruby on Bed Rails is Only Ideal for Startups"
One more misunderstanding is that Bed rails is perfect just for building MVPs or startup applications, yet not for large projects.
Reality: While Bed rails is undoubtedly popular amongst start-ups due to its speed of advancement, it is just as suitable for enterprise-level applications. Companies like Airbnb and Bloomberg count on Bed rails to take care of complex business logic and big individual bases. Its scalability and capacity to incorporate with venture devices make it a functional selection for businesses of all sizes.
3. "Ruby on Rails is Out-of-date"
With the increase of more recent frameworks like Node.js and Django, some believe Bed rails has lost its relevance in the development globe.
Fact: Ruby on Bed rails remains to progress with routine updates, improved performance, and brand-new functions. The Bed rails community is active and committed, making sure the framework remains modern and affordable. Rails 7, for example, presented functions like Hotwire, 5 reasons Ruby on Rails supercharges enabling programmers to develop interactive applications without relying greatly on JavaScript frameworks.
4. "Ruby on Bed Rails Lacks Adaptability"
An usual criticism is that Bed rails imposes too many conventions, making it less adaptable for designers.
Reality: While Rails does adhere to the "convention over setup" ideology, it does not limit designers from customizing their applications. As a matter of fact, Rails gives sufficient possibilities for designers to bypass default settings and apply customized options. The structure's conventions are there to save time however can be readjusted as needed.
5. "Ruby on Rails is Tough to Find out"
Some developers believe that Rails has a high understanding curve because of its conventions and dependences.
Fact: Rails is understood for its beginner-friendly atmosphere. Its clear paperwork, substantial tutorials, and energetic neighborhood make it among the most obtainable structures for brand-new designers. The Ruby language itself is developed to be user-friendly and readable, further simplifying the finding out procedure.
Final thought
Ruby on Rails is a powerful and functional structure that remains to flourish in the web growth landscape. By resolving these mistaken beliefs, businesses and developers can make enlightened choices about leveraging Bed rails for their jobs. Whether you're constructing a start-up MVP or scaling a business application, Ruby on Bed rails provides the devices, neighborhood, and flexibility to prosper.